Gujarat elections 2017: BJP releases second list of 36 candidates

Ahmedabad: The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) on Saturday announced its second list of 36 candidates for next month’s Gujarat Assembly elections, which will be held in two phases on December 9 and 14.
On Friday, the BJP had announced its first list of 70 candidates for the states polls. With this, the party has announced 106 candidates for elections to the 182-member Gujarat Assembly.
Out of the 70 names announced Friday, 42 were of seats that are going to polls in the first phase and 28 were for those that go to polls in the second phase.
Besides the names of CM Vijay Rupani and his deputy Nitin Patel, names of Gujarat BJP chief Jitu Vaghani and several cabinet ministers feature in the party’s first list. Five former MLAs, who were among the 14 to quit the Congress and join BJP in the run-up to the highly controversial Gujarat Rajya Sabha elections in August this year, also figure in the list.
The Congress too is expected to announce its candidates soon.
